Reliable Your Event Source Charlotte Services for Special Celebrations.
Reliable Your Event Source Charlotte Services for Special Celebrations.
Blog Article
Why Occasion Source Solutions Are Crucial for Smooth Event-Driven Designs
In the realm of modern software development, event-driven styles are progressively common, yet their effectiveness depends upon the application of robust occasion source remedies. These services not just simplify the generation and monitoring of events yet likewise boost inter-component interaction by decoupling manufacturers from consumers. This splitting up is important for keeping system durability and flexibility. As markets change towards real-time information handling, understanding the ramifications of event sourcing ends up being essential. What are the details advantages that arise when these services are incorporated, and how do they affect the future landscape of application advancement?
Comprehending Event-Driven Designs
Event-driven designs (EDAs) stand for a standard shift in developing software application systems, where the flow of info is figured out by the occurrence of events. This architectural style advertises a decoupled approach, allowing different components to interact asynchronously. In EDAs, events offer as the main means of interaction, triggering processes or operations in response to specific events, such as customer activities or system modifications.
The trick parts of an EDA consist of event producers, which generate occasions; occasion customers, which react to events; and event networks, which promote the transmission of occasions in between producers and consumers. This framework boosts system responsiveness and scalability, as parts can individually process events without the demand for simultaneous interaction.
Additionally, EDAs allow real-time data handling, making them appropriate for applications calling for immediate understandings-- such as scams discovery in economic systems or keeping an eye on IoT tools. They likewise support an even more active development setting, permitting teams to iterate swiftly and deploy brand-new features with minimal interruption to existing solutions.
The Function of Event Resource Solutions
While different components in an event-driven style depend on reliable communication, event resource solutions play an essential duty in producing and handling the flow of occasions. These options serve as the first point of event production, catching adjustments in state or customer activities and equating them right into events that can be circulated via the system.
Occasion resource remedies guarantee that events are structured and enhanced with pertinent metadata, such as timestamps and identifiers, which boost their use across different solutions. By supplying a reliable mechanism for event generation, these remedies help maintain consistency and integrity in data across distributed systems.
Additionally, they promote the decoupling of manufacturers and customers within a style, permitting systems to scale separately. This decoupling is important for improving system durability, as it lessens reliances that might otherwise result in bottlenecks view or single factors of failing.
Advantages of Real-Time Information Processing
Real-time data handling significantly enhances the abilities of event-driven styles by allowing prompt understandings and activities based upon the most up to date info (your event source charlotte). This immediacy not just speeds up decision-making but also raises the importance and precision of those choices. Organizations can react to occasions as they happen, decreasing latency and enhancing functional dexterity
One of the key advantages of real-time data processing is the capability to capture and assess data continuously. This promotes proactive measures instead than reactive feedbacks, enabling organizations to prepare for trends and possible problems prior to they escalate. In industries such as money or ecommerce, real-time analytics can identify deceitful transactions or client actions adjustments, permitting speedy interventions that reduce threat and optimize customer fulfillment.
Additionally, real-time information handling fosters enhanced individual experiences by providing timely and individualized web content. Streaming services can readjust referrals based on individual task in real-time, therefore raising involvement and retention.
Eventually, the combination of real-time data handling into event-driven styles empowers organizations to harness the full potential of their data, driving innovation and affordable benefit in a progressively dynamic marketplace.
Enhancing System Communication
Effective interaction between systems is important for the success of any event-driven architecture. Occasion source solutions promote this communication by providing a durable structure for recording and transferring events in actual time. By systematizing how systems create and consume occasions, these options eliminate obscurity and foster interoperability, enabling disparate systems to function together flawlessly.
Making use of event streams allows systems to respond immediately to changes, making certain that all elements are straightened and informed. This responsiveness is essential in atmospheres where timely data exchange straight impacts decision-making and total system performance. Event source remedies offer systems for event filtering, improvement, and routing, enhancing the effectiveness of information flow in between systems.
In addition, by implementing a publish-subscribe design, occasion resource remedies decouple system parts, permitting higher flexibility and scalability. This decoupling implies that systems can evolve individually, making it much easier to integrate new capabilities or change existing elements without disrupting total communication.
Future Patterns in Event Sourcing
As organizations increasingly take on event-driven styles, the development of event sourcing is poised to shape the future of information monitoring and system combination. One noteworthy trend is find more information the expanding assimilation of maker knowing algorithms with occasion sourcing. This convergence allows companies to obtain actionable understandings from historical occasion information, helping with predictive analytics and boosting decision-making processes.
An additional considerable trend is the increase of cloud-native event sourcing options. These platforms utilize the scalability and versatility of cloud infrastructure, enabling organizations to effectively manage and keep vast quantities of event data without the expenses of conventional systems. This change promotes better ease of access and cooperation across teams.
In addition, the adoption of microservices style is influencing occasion sourcing techniques. As companies significantly segment their applications into smaller, independent services, occasion sourcing gives a robust system to keep data consistency and honesty throughout these distributed systems.
Final Thought
In visit the website verdict, occasion source services offer as a crucial foundation for seamless event-driven architectures, making it possible for reliable occasion generation and monitoring - your event source charlotte. The advantages of real-time information processing and enhanced system interaction underscore the value of adopting occasion sourcing techniques.
Report this page